SS13 1FN is a residential postcode situated on Northlands Place, Basildon, SS13 with 25 addresses.
It ranks as the 284th largest and 380th most expensive of the 456 postcodes in the SS13 area. The dominant property type is a modern house built after 1980.
The postcode contains a total of 25 properties: 25 houses.

Sale prices range from £300,248 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(635 ft2) to £425,481 for 4 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(1,151 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£1,373 pcm for 3 bed houses to £1,707 pcm for 4 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 4.8% and 5.5%.
The average value per square foot is £397.
The last sale in SS13 1FN sold for £420,000 on 19th June 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 1.4%.
The current average value in the postcode is £376,257.
The SS13 1FN Sales Market has increased by 38.1%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 19th June 2025 for £420,000 and since then the market in the area has decreased by 1.4%. The postcode has had a total of 37 sales since 1995.
SS13 1FN has seen 2 sales in the last three years and 1 sale in the last twelve months.

The recent census recorded whether a resident owned or rented their home.
In the area around SS13 1FN, 63.1% of property is socially rented and 20.0% is privately owned with a mortgage.

The recent census recorded the highest level of education achieved by residents in the local area.
In the area around SS13 1FN, 29.8% of residents are recorded as possessing school level qualifications and 18.1% as possessing degree level qualifications.
